Signs It’s Time to Consider Assisted Living
Deciding to transition parents to assisted living can be a daunting decision, often influenced by various signs that indicate the need for additional support. One of the most noticeable indicators is a decline in health, which may manifest as frequent hospital visits or difficulty managing chronic conditions. Physical limitations can hinder their ability to perform daily activities such as bathing, dressing, or cooking, leading to significant stress and risk of accidents in the home environment.
Emotional changes can also serve as critical indicators that your loved one may benefit from assisted living. If parents exhibit signs of depression or anxiety, or if they withdraw from social interactions and activities they once enjoyed, this isolation can have detrimental effects on their overall well-being. The inability to engage in a social network may further exacerbate feelings of loneliness and disconnection, emphasizing the need for a more supportive community.
Behavioral signs are also pivotal in understanding when to consider assisted living. If parents are experiencing confusion, memory loss, or difficulty executing tasks they previously managed without issue, these cognitive declines necessitate a reevaluation of their living situation. Additionally, safety concerns can arise when an individual is living alone; issues such as forgetting to turn off the stove or leaving doors unlocked can present serious risks that need immediate attention.
Ultimately, observing these physical, emotional, and behavioral signs can guide families in making the responsible choice for their parents. Prioritizing their well-being and safety is essential, and being proactive can lead to a more fulfilling quality of life, making assisted living a beneficial solution for many families in Delhi.

Financial Considerations
When contemplating the transition of parents to assisted living in Delhi, it is crucial to thoroughly evaluate the financial implications involved. The costs associated with assisted living can vary significantly based on several factors, including the location, type of living space, and the amenities provided. Generally, families can expect a monthly fee that encompasses housing, meals, and basic healthcare services. This fee can range from moderate to quite substantial, depending on the level of comfort and services required.
In addition to the base monthly fees, it is essential to consider potential additional expenses. Many facilities offer premium services such as personal care, physical therapy, and specialized health care that may not be included in the basic costs. Thus, families should budget for these possibilities to avoid unexpected financial strain. It is advisable to have a detailed conversation with potential assisted living facilities to understand the entire fee structure including any hidden charges.
Financial assistance options exist for families who might struggle with the expenses associated with assisted living. Government programs, non-profit organizations, and community resources may offer support or subsidized rates for eligible individuals. It is beneficial to conduct thorough research to identify these resources. Additionally, families should engage in strategic planning and budgeting to manage their finances effectively. Consulting with a financial advisor who specializes in elder care can provide invaluable insights and help create a sustainable budget for assisted living expenses.
In conclusion, understanding the costs associated with assisted living in Delhi is vital for making an informed decision. By considering the monthly fees, potential additional costs, and available financial aid, families can make a plan that ensures a comfortable living arrangement for their elderly parents.
Choosing the Right Facility
Choosing an assisted living facility for your parents in Delhi is a significant decision that requires careful consideration of various factors. One of the first aspects to evaluate is the location of the facility. Proximity to family members can be vital for emotional support and regular visits, while also considering the facility’s accessibility to essential services, such as hospitals and stores, should the need arise.
Next, it’s important to examine the range of services offered by the facility. Different assisted living establishments provide varying levels of assistance with daily activities, medication management, and specialized care. Make a list of your parents’ specific needs and preferences to ensure the facility can meet them adequately. Moreover, inquire about recreational activities and social engagement opportunities that can enhance your parents’ quality of life.
Staff qualifications are another crucial factor in selecting the right facility. Ensure that the caregivers and staff have the necessary training and experience to provide appropriate medical care and support. You can request information on staff-to-resident ratios, which can impact the level of personalized attention your loved ones receive.
Facility visits should be an integral part of the decision-making process. Schedule tours at different assisted living facilities to observe the surroundings, understand the culture, and get a feel for the atmosphere. During these tours, it’s essential to ask targeted questions. Inquire about the policies regarding health care, emergency situations, and how they handle resident grievances. This information will provide clarity on whether the facility aligns with your family’s values and expectations.
By systematically assessing these elements, you will be better equipped to make an informed choice regarding the best assisted living facility in Delhi for your parents.
